I have a small lean to roof which I'm removing the corrugated covering from. The roof is shared with next door who have slates. My side probably also had slates as they currently underlap my corrugated cover by about a foot or so. The slates my side must have slipped at some point and someone added the corrugated covering.

I've got new slates coming next week which are the same size as next door. Will this need some sort of jointing gutter, or can I just lay the new slates in continuation with the existing ones? See pic.

You would ideally just continue the slates in line with the neighbours assuming the lats are there and if not it is easy enough to re-lat it through your side keeping the spacings between lats the same.
